什么是区块链钱包?

区块链钱包是一种数字化工具,用于存储、管理和交换加密货币。它基于区块链技术,实现了安全、去中心化的加密货币交易。区块链钱包包含一个私钥和相应的公钥,私钥用于安全地访问用户的加密货币,并验证交易。济南是一座现代化城市,对于区块链钱包开发具备优越的资源和技术环境。

为什么选择济南进行区块链钱包开发?

济南作为山东省会城市,具备强大的科技实力和研发能力,吸引了很多技术人才和高新技术企业。在区块链技术领域,济南拥有一流的互联网基础设施和多家专业的区块链技术公司。选择济南进行区块链钱包开发,可以依托这些资源,得到专业的技术支持和优质的服务。

区块链钱包开发的主要步骤是什么?

区块链钱包开发可以分为以下几个主要步骤: 1. 需求分析:确定钱包的功能需求和技术要求,以及用户体验设计。 2. 钱包架构设计:选择适合的区块链网络、安全策略和加密算法,设计钱包的整体架构和数据模型。 3. 开发与集成:根据需求和设计,进行前后端开发和功能模块的集成。 4. 测试与:进行全面的功能测试、安全性测试和性能测试,不断钱包的稳定性和用户体验。 5. 发布与运营:将开发完成的区块链钱包发布到相应的应用商店,并进行后续的运营和维护。

区块链钱包开发需要哪些关键技术?

区块链钱包开发需要以下关键技术: 1. 区块链技术:了解并选取适合的区块链网络,如比特币、以太坊等,并理解其工作原理和交易机制。 2. 密码学知识:了解密码学加密算法和数字签名技术,确保钱包的安全性和用户身份验证。 3. 前端开发:熟悉Web或移动应用开发技术,如HTML、CSS、JavaScript等。 4. 后端开发:掌握服务器端编程语言,如Java、Python等,用于实现钱包的逻辑功能和数据交互。 5. 安全性和测试:了解常见的安全漏洞和攻击方式,并进行安全性测试和性能测试,确保钱包的安全和稳定性。

区块链钱包开发会遇到哪些挑战?

区块链钱包开发可能会面临以下挑战: 1. 安全性:加密货币交易需要强大的安全保障,防止私钥泄露和交易篡改,开发团队需要具备高强度的安全意识和技术能力。 2. 兼容性:不同的区块链网络和加密货币存在兼容性差异,钱包需要能够支持多种加密货币和跨链交易。 3. 用户体验:用户友好的界面和良好的交互体验对于区块链钱包至关重要,开发团队需要倾力用户界面和交易流程。 4. 法律法规:加密货币相关的法律法规正在逐渐完善,开发团队需要遵守当地的法律法规要求,确保合规运营。

通过在济南进行区块链钱包开发,可以利用该地区的科技实力和优质资源,在加密货币交易安全领域取得竞争优势。